Proper Training and Certification of Phlebotomists
Phlebotomists are healthcare professionals responsible for drawing blood samples from patients for laboratory testing. Proper training and certification of phlebotomists are essential to ensure the accuracy and reliability of Test Results. Some key steps that can be taken include:
1. Education and Training Programs
- Phlebotomists should complete an accredited phlebotomy training program to learn proper techniques for Venipuncture and sample collection.
- Hands-on experience and supervised practice sessions are crucial in developing skills and ensuring proficiency in blood drawing.
2. Certification and Licensure
- Phlebotomists should obtain certification from a recognized certifying agency, such as the American Society for Clinical Pathology (ASCP) or the National Healthcareer Association (NHA).
- Licensure requirements vary by state, so it is important for phlebotomists to understand and comply with local Regulations.
Quality Control Measures in the Laboratory
Medical labs must implement strict Quality Control measures to ensure the accuracy and reliability of Test Results. These measures include:
1. Calibration and Maintenance of Equipment
- Regular calibration and maintenance of lab equipment, such as analyzers and centrifuges, are essential to ensure accurate results.
- Equipment should be calibrated according to manufacturer guidelines and checked regularly for accuracy.
2. Proper Handling and Storage of Samples
- Proper handling and storage of blood samples are critical to maintaining Sample Integrity and preventing contamination.
- Samples should be labeled correctly, stored at the appropriate temperature, and handled with care to avoid errors.
3. Proficiency Testing and Quality Assurance
- Participation in Proficiency Testing programs helps ensure the accuracy and reliability of lab Test Results by comparing performance against other labs.
- Regular quality assurance checks, internal audits, and corrective actions are essential for monitoring and improving lab processes.
Best Practices for Maintaining Accuracy in Lab Testing
Adhering to best practices in the lab can help maintain the accuracy and reliability of Test Results. Some key best practices include:
1. Standard Operating Procedures (SOPs)
- Developing and following standardized operating procedures for all lab processes, including sample collection, testing, result reporting, and Quality Control.
- SOPs help ensure consistency and reliability in lab operations and reduce the risk of errors.
2. Staff Training and Competency Assessment
- Providing ongoing training and competency assessments for lab staff to ensure that they are knowledgeable and skilled in their roles.
- Regular training sessions, performance evaluations, and Continuing Education can help maintain high standards of accuracy and reliability in lab testing.
3. Communication and Collaboration
- Effective communication and collaboration among Healthcare Providers, phlebotomists, and lab personnel are essential for ensuring accurate Test Results.
- Clear communication of test orders, patient information, and sample requirements can help prevent errors and improve the quality of lab testing.
